Taking Antibiotics For Infection In Foot While On Dialysis. Appetite Loss, Low BP. Due To Cipro?

My mother is 86 years old and on dialysis. Recently, she got an infection in her foot and the dr. put her on an IV antibiotic while she is having her dialysis. She also was prescribed Cypro to take at home. Lately, she has lost her appetite and her bp has dropped. I am now giving her midodrine to take in the am and pm. Could Cypro or the other antibiotic cause the loss of appetite or is it something else?

Diabetologist 's  Response
DEAR SIR/MADAM

CIPROFLOXACIN IS COMMONLY ASSOCIATED WITH FOLLOWING DRUGS
1. NAUSEA, DIARRHEA, DIZZINESS, LIGHTHEADEDNESS, HEADACHE OR TROUBLE SLEEPING
2. IT IS RARELY RELATED TO CAUSE SERIOUS NERVE PROBLEMS THAT MAY BE REVERSIBLE IF IDENTIFIED AND TREATED EARLY IT MIGHT VARY FROM PAIN/NUMBNESS, BURNING/TINGLING AND WEAKNESS IN THE PARTS OF THE BOBODY.
3. IT IS RELATED TO CAUSE LOW BLOOD SUGARS TOO

AS YOUR COMPLAINTS RELATES SOME PART OF IT TO SIDE EFFECTS OF CIPRO, ITS IDEAL TO STOP IT AND CONSULT YOUR DOCTOR.

THANKS
